Impressive 3D Rendering Capabilities
The software's 3D rendering capabilities are nothing short of impressive. Adobe Dimension employs V-Ray, a world-class rendering engine that produces stunning visuals with realistic lighting, shadows, and reflections. The render previews are quick and provide a near-accurate representation of the final image, allowing designers to make informed adjustments on the fly.

Modeling and Design Versatility
While Dimension is not a modeling powerhouse like some dedicated 3D software, it offers enough modeling capabilities for designers to execute a wide array of projects. The focus here is on graphic design, branding, and product mockups, and in these areas, Dimension excels. The ability to manipulate, align, and combine 3D models with 2D backgrounds allows for the creation of compelling visuals that are both beautiful and functional.
Decal and Graphic Placement
A standout feature is the software's decal placement. Applying graphics to 3D objects is remarkably straightforward, and Dimension handles the necessary warping and bending to make the decals appear natural. This is particularly useful for designers working on packaging, branding, or product visualization.
